1. The Dynamic Duo: Enzymes – Your Body's Tiny Taskmasters

One of protein's most critical roles is forming enzymes. Think of enzymes as the highly specialised tools in your body's biological workshop. Every single chemical reaction that keeps you alive, from synthesising new cells to breaking down food, relies on these protein molecules.

  • Digestive Powerhouses: When you eat, protein enzymes act like microscopic scissors, swiftly breaking down the complex molecules in your food into smaller, absorbable units. This allows your digestive system to function faster and more efficiently, extracting all the nutrients your body needs. In fact, if you've ever used laundry detergent that claims to remove stains, you've witnessed protein enzymes in action – they're specifically designed to break down organic material!
  • Detox Defenders (Catalase and Iron): Here's where it gets really fascinating. Every time your cells convert glucose (from carbohydrates) into energy (ATP) within their mitochondria, a waste product called hydrogen peroxide is generated. This molecule can be harmful if allowed to accumulate.

Enter the peroxisomes, tiny organelles within your cells that produce a powerful protein enzyme called catalase. But catalase needs a little help to get going. It requires an iron atom to bind to it, changing its shape and activating it, much like a key turning a lock. Once activated, catalase rapidly breaks down hydrogen peroxide into harmless water and oxygen, effectively, "de-oxidizing", your body. This is a crucial part of your natural antioxidant defense system, working in harmony with other dietary antioxidants like those found in blackcurrants and tea. The hydrogen and oxygen atoms can then be safely excreted or even re-used by your metabolism.

2. The Shield Bearers: Antibodies – Your Immune System's Warriors

Another vital protein job is creating antibodies. These specialised protein molecules are the fearless warriors of your immune system. Whether floating freely in your bloodstream or attached to the surface of your cells, they are constantly on patrol. When a foreign invader like a virus or bacteria strikes, antibodies recognise it, bind to it, and help neutralise the threat, protecting you from illness. A robust protein intake is essential for a strong and responsive immune system.

3. The Messengers: Hormones – Your Body's Communication Network

Many crucial hormones, such as insulin, growth hormone, and various adrenal hormones, are also protein molecules. These hormones act as messengers, traveling throughout your bloodstream to deliver specific instructions to various cells. They trigger activities, regulate metabolism, control growth, influence mood, and maintain countless other critical bodily functions, ensuring your internal systems are running smoothly and synchronously.


The Building Blocks of Life: Atoms, Molecules, and Connection

To truly appreciate protein's versatility, it helps to understand the fundamental building blocks. Everything in your body is made of tiny units called atoms (the elements you see on the periodic table). These atoms, with their positively charged protons in the centre and negatively charged outer electrons, have a natural polarity that allows them to connect and form molecules.

Carbohydrates, for instance, are molecules primarily made of connected carbon and hydrogen atoms. Protein molecules are far more complex, incorporating nitrogen atoms alongside carbon, hydrogen, and oxygen, forming intricate chains of amino acids. An enzyme molecule, for example, is a type of protein molecule whose unique shape allows it to interact with other molecules (like food material or hydrogen peroxide) and break them down, similar to how puzzle pieces fit together and then can be pulled apart.
